In Shogun 2, language data is stored in .pack files located in your game's installation directory, typically at C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\total war shogun 2\data .
Look for existing language files like local_ru.pack or local_cn.pack . Move them to a backup folder on your desktop.

Chinese translation mods, for example, often require this approach because Shogun 2 has no native Chinese language support. After replacing local_en.pack with the Chinese version, players must keep Steam’s language setting as English to prevent the game from reverting to English text.

Before attempting to manually swap files, always check the Steam settings. Steam will automatically download the necessary English language files and remove the unwanted ones. Open . Right-click on Total War: SHOGUN 2 . Select Properties . Navigate to the Language tab. Select English from the dropdown menu. Steam will now download the necessary local_en.pack files.
